From Ashes to Light brings together two series by Cuban artist Sandra Ramos — Golden Ruins: The Allegory of the Cave and Ashes & Diamonds — in a contemplative meditation on cycles of destruction and enlightenment, illusion and revelation, reality and transcendence.
Drawing from Plato's Allegory of the Cave and Andrzej Wajda's 1958 Polish film Ashes and Diamonds, Ramos constructs a symbolic dialogue between philosophical and historical ruins. Through painting, installation, and collage, she examines the human condition caught between darkness and illumination — between the residues of a collapsing world and the persistent search for answers.
The exhibition resonates with a global moment of uncertainty and of fractured belief systems, offering instead a vision of spiritual endurance.
